March 22, 20179 yr Your SEO will only stay the same is the content on each page is the same, you have the same page structures, you have the same internal linking, you don't change the navigation and anchor text, you don't fill the site with plugins scripts and styling. In other words, the new site needs to be almost exactly the same as the old.
